You need custom dock seals or shelters when your facility has a non-standard dock height, unusual door configuration, extreme climate exposure, high trailer traffic, or temperature-sensitive freight. Standard sizes can leave gaps that cause energy loss, contamination risk, and premature equipment wear.
Not all facilities have the same loading requirements, and a one-size-fits-all approach to dock seals and shelters does not work for everyone. Custom dock seals and shelters can significantly improve productivity and safety by accounting for your loading dock’s unique dimensions, climate, and operational demands.
The right custom fit can reduce energy loss, minimize contamination risk, improve worker safety, and help loading dock equipment last longer under real facility conditions.
Choose custom dock seals or shelters instead of standard sizes when your facility has unusual dock dimensions, sliding or bi-parting doors, extreme weather exposure, high trailer traffic, or freight that needs tighter temperature or contamination control.
Every facility has a unique set of needs depending on the products handled, the location, and the frequency of loading activities. Custom dock seals and shelters address these variables, ensuring compatibility with your specific loading dock layout.
By investing in custom solutions, facilities benefit from a streamlined loading process, reduced energy loss, minimized contamination risk, and enhanced employee safety.
Facilities vary in dock height depending on the vehicles they accommodate and the nature of their operations. Custom seals and shelters accommodate unusual dock heights, ensuring a secure seal that keeps outside elements at bay and reduces energy loss.
Loading dock doors come in many sizes, from small roll-up doors in urban facilities to large sliding doors in distribution centers. Custom dock door bottom seals can also be tailored to sliding doors or bi-parting doors.
Facilities in extreme heat, freezing temperatures, or high humidity need materials that withstand environmental stress. Customization and dock door weather stripping help provide reliable, long-term protection.
High-traffic facilities experience faster wear and tear. Custom solutions made with reinforced fabrics or extra-thick padding can withstand frequent contact with trucks.
A dock facing prevailing winds may benefit from extended shelters, while docks exposed to direct sunlight may need UV-resistant materials.
Temperature-sensitive goods and oversized freight often require specialized dock seals or shelters to maintain protection while accommodating varied trailer or door dimensions.
Food and pharmaceutical facilities often need additional protection from contaminants, pests, and bacteria. Custom seals help maintain cleaner handling conditions.
| Type | Best For | Custom Options |
|---|---|---|
| Foam dock seals | Facilities with consistent trailer sizes and climate-controlled environments | Thicker foam, superior thermal protection, or abrasion-resistant covers |
| Inflatable dock seals | Facilities with varying truck heights and widths | Adaptive inflation and strong insulation for temperature-sensitive operations |
| Rigid dock shelters | Mixed trailer sizes and high dock traffic | Extended coverage, added rain/snow protection, or UV-resistant materials |
| Retractable shelters | Facilities with fluctuating dock use | Expandable coverage that reduces material wear during low-use periods |
Foam dock seals are ideal for facilities with consistent trailer sizes. They provide a tight compression seal that works well for climate-controlled environments.
Inflatable seals are a strong fit for facilities that handle various truck heights and widths. They inflate to form a secure seal around trailers while adapting to different sizes.
Rigid dock shelters work well for facilities that handle a mix of trailer sizes and high dock traffic. They can be customized to extend coverage, add rain or snow protection, or incorporate UV-resistant materials.
Retractable shelters are well-suited for facilities with fluctuating dock use. They can expand or contract as needed, offering flexibility while preventing unnecessary material wear.
